That Marsupial Just Keeps Going Better

The Good
The game looks so much more mature compared to the last two previous one. Again, this game had not lost its well-written storylines, wide range of collectibles, funny lines and everything which makes a platformer look nice and perfect. Best of all, the game doesn't appear too childish now because the characters in the game are all grown up.

The Bad
Still, i'm not too convinced about the dark graphics of this sequel. The game also look too wide and empty so u have go all over the map just to find one thing. This may also scare some of the young gamers because that's some scary creatures in it. Well, u cannot blame everything.

The Bottom Line
The game is so much better than the previous titles. Don't go and believe those reviews saying that this game isn't good because it's underrated. So for all of you platformer gamers, get Ty The Tasmanian Tiger 3 already.
